  • A bacterium with high productivity of poly-$\gamma$-glutamic acid (PGA) was isolated from the traditional Korean seasoning, ChungKookJang. The 16s ribosomal RNA sequence of isolated strain showed 97.6, 98.9 and $90.3{\%}$ of similarity to those of Bacillus sp. WL-3, Bacillus subtilis; ENV1 and B amy-loliquefaciens (T), respectively. Accordingly, this bacterium was identified as a Bacillus sp. However, some biochemical characteristics of this strain were different from those of B. subtilis: D-xylose fermentation and glycogen utility were negative. Maximum production of PGA was achieved when it was grown aerobically in a culture medium containing glutamic acid ($3{\%}$) and fructose ($4{\%}$) as carbon sources. The volumetric yield of PGA reached up to 27 g/l in the optimum culture medium. These results suggest that the present strain can be applicable for industrial purposes such as a prototype strain for food or cosmetics industry.

  • The change of free amino acids was identified during fermentation of kimchis (Ixeris sonchifoliaH.) added fermented anchovy. The results were summarized as follows; In fresh roots and leaves of Ixeris sonchifolia H., 8 kinds of free amino were determined respectively. Among them, argine, cysteine and glutamic acid were abundant in fresh roots, while arginine, valine, isoleucine and phenylalanine in fresh leaves, especially arginine was dominant in fresh both roots and leaves. The amount of total amino acids in fresh leaves was about 2.5 times of that of roots. After fermentation, 15 kinds of free amino acids were determined in kimchis, and the characteristic favor of in was attributed to such amino acids as threonine, glutamic acid, alanine, leucine and cysteine. The content of total free amino acids in kimchi leaves was increased to about 5 times of that in fresh (9,435,6mg % on dry base), but in kimchi roots, 11 times of that in fresh was contained (7,079,1mg % on dry base) In kimchi'es extract, 16 kinds of free amino acids were determined, and threonine, glutamic acid, alanine, cysteine and leucine were abundant.

  • This study was carried out to evaluate the nutritional properties of spreadable liver product. The composition of fresh hog liver used as raw material was 70.5% moisture, 5.2% fat, 20.3% protein and 1.2% ash. The composition of the spreadable liver product was 55.3% moisture, 19.4% protein, 21.6% fat and 3.7% ash. The total amino acid content of fresh liver was 18.69 g/100 g with glutamic acid at the highest level of 2.57 g/100 g. The total amino acid content of liver product was 18.03 g/100 g with glutamic acid at 2.28 g/100 g. The essential amino acid content was found to be 42% of total amino acids. The fatty acid analysis of fresh liver revealed oleic acid to be present at the highest level of 28% in the unsaturated fatty acid portion, and palmitic acid to be highest at 20.7% in the saturated fatty acid portion. The oleic acid content of the liver product was 40%, and the palmitic acid content was 20.4%. The level of cholesterol in fresh liver was 178.0 mg/100 g compared to 118.0 mg/100 g in the liver product. Regarding mineral analysis, the K and P contents of fresh liver were 362.2 mg/100 g and 339.1 mg/100 g, respectively, and 336.1 mg/100 g and 213.3 mg/100 g in the liver product, respectively. Many other minerals including Na, Mg, Ca and Fe were present in the product. Based on these results, the spreadable liver product made with hog liver was found to be a quality food with nutritional benefits and that is easy to consume.

  • This study was conducted to identify characteristics of kanjang made with barley bran. Characteristics of kanjang made with barley bran were compared to those of kanjang made with soybean. Total nitrogen was maintained more than 0.7% at 90 days after fermentation. In case of free sugars, the contents of arabinose, xylose, fructose, glucose and maltose were more abundant in kanjang made with barley bran than kanjang made with soybean. The contents of propionic acid and butyric acid were rich among volatile organic acids. Nonvolatile organic acid of lactic acid which was known as abundant component in kanjang was not detected in kanjang made with barley bran. In case of free amino acid, glutamic acid was the most abundant in kanjang made with barley bran, followed by proline and phenylalanine. The ratio of glutamic acid content to total amino acid content was $24.8{\sim}28.0%$. Essential amino acid was $26.7{\sim}29.9%$. Total contents of amino acids were $0.7{\sim}1.4%$. Result of sensory evaluation showed that taste of kanjang made with barley bran was good for fermented after 45 days.

  • The role of L-glutamic acid, a precursor of $C_5$ ALA biosynthetic pathway, on the production of 5-aminolevulinic acid (ALA) has been described in cells of Rhodospirillum rubrum N-1. To the Lascelles basal medium the addition of both 30 mM L-glutamicacid and 20 mM levulinic acid (LA) provided to increase the extracellular ALA yield up to 40 fold (76 mg/l). By the addition of both 60 mM glycine and succinic acid, precursorsof $C_4$ ALA biosynthetic pathway, at middle log phase of cell growth ALA yield was increased 27 fold (52 mg/l) although the celt growth was inhibited to a certain extent.

  • The effect of biotin and biotin vitamer on the fermentative production of L-glutamic acid (L-GA) by Brevibacterium flavum was studied. And results were as follows. 1) L-GA production in the medium containing 10% Glucose was the best at the concentration of Biotin 5${\gamma}$/l, Desthiobiotin 5${\gamma}$/1, and 7,8-Diaminopelargonic acid 10${\gamma}$/1, respectively. 2) In the experiment using the Glucose-Acetate mixed media derided into four parts, considerable amounts of cell growth and L-GA production were observed in the mixed medium containing 2% Glucose-Acetate. 3) In the cases of using the media containing methanol, ethanol, ethylacetate, acetic acid (free acetate), Na-acetate:NH$_4$-acetate=2 : 1, the production of L-GA were in decreasing order as follows; Na-Acetate:NH-Acetate=2 : 1> Acetic acid (free acetate)> Ethylacetate> Ethanol> Methanol. 4) When biotin vitamers as growth factors were added in the medium containing Glucose or Acetate as the source of carbon, the substitution effect of Desthiobiotin was almost the same, 7,8-Diaminopelargonic acid 3 or 4 times stronger, and Bisnorbiotin has no substitution effect, compared with Biotin.

  • For the quantitiative determination of chemical and taste components in black omija(Schizandra nigra Max) and omija(S.chinensis), compositions of free sugars, free amino acids, total amino acids, and minerals were analyzed. Among the total free sugars in black omija and omija, glucose and frutose were major free sugars and sucrose was little amount. The most abundant free amino acid in black imija was histidine and that in imija was serine. The major free amino acid in black omija and omija were histidine, serine, glutamic acid and aspartic acid. The major total amino acids in black omija and omija were glutamic acid, arginine , leucine and histidine. The limiting amino acid of each omija was S-containing amino acids. The abuntdant minerals in black omija and omija were K and Ca.

  • Sensory evaluations of synthetic extracts prepared on the analytical data in the previous papers (Yang and Lee, 1979, 1930-a, 1980-b, 1982) were undertaken to determine the origin of the taste of wild common carp, Cyprinus carpio, and Korean snakehead: Channa argus. Taste panel assessments of synthetic extracts prepared with each extractive component omitted were carried out by a triangle difference test, and changes in taste profile were assessed. The synthetic extracts, prepared with about 40 pure chemicals based on the analytical data from the species satisfactorily revealed the natural taste of the original extracts except slight difference in meaty taste and mildness. From the results of omission test the major components which contribute to produce the taste of the species were assessed as follows: glycine, glutamic acid, arginine, lysine, threonine, alanine, IMP, inosine, hypoxanthine, glucose, succinic acid, $Na^{+},\;Cl^{-}\;and\;PO_{4}^{3-}$ in common carp: glycine, alanine, glutamic acid, IMP, Na+ and $PO_{4}^{3-}$ in Korean snakehead.

  • The results, which was analytically surveyed the free amino acids by the automatic amino acid analyzer adding the enzyme on the Korean cow's fore shank muscles, are as follows: 1. The content of free amino acids in the fore shank muscles, without addition of the enzyme orderly contains alanine, glutamic acid, lysine, glycine, histidine, leucine, threonine, arginine, cystine, serine, proline, isoleucine, phenylalanine, tyrosine, methionine, aspartic acid and valine. 2. In accordance with the addition of the enzyme, by 0.01%, 0.05% and 0.1% the nine free amino acids of glutamic acid, glycine, alanine, cystine, valine, isoleucine, leucine, lysine and arginine were continuosly increased. 3. Proline and histidine were decreased at the enzyme addition of 0.01% after showing the high content at the control, but the quantity of free amino acids was increased according to the increase of the quantity of the enzyme. 4. Aspartic acid, threonine, serine, methionine, tyrosine and phenylalanine were increased till the enzyme addition of 0.05% and remarkably decreased from 0.1%. 5. At cooking the meat, the quantity of the enzyme addition was most effective at 0.05% of meat weight.

  • A survey of the free amino acids and free sugars in tomato, watermelon, muskmelon, peach and plum was made by means of amino acid autoanalyzer and thin layer chromatography. The results of the survey are summarized as follows. 1) Fifteen amino acids found in fruit were aspartic acid, glutamic acid, alanine, serine, asparagine, lysine, valine, glycine, methionine, histidine, threonine, leucine, isoleucine, proline and arginine, and an unknown was found. 2) Ten kinds of amino acids were detected in tomato, peach and plum, thirteen amine acids in watermelon and muskmelon (edible part), and eleven amino acids in muskmelon (rind). 3) In general, these fruits contained similar amounts of these thirteen amino acids, and although they were not outstandingly high in any one acid they did contain a nutritionally well-balanced mixture. 4) Amino acids found in the greatest amount in fruit were following: glutamic acid and aspartic acid in tomato, asparagine and lysine in watermelon, alanine, serine and aspartic acid in musk-melon, and aspartic acid and serine in peach and plum. 5) Glucose, fructose, sucrose and maltose were detected in all fruit. The contents of glucose and fructose were high, and those of sucrose and maltose were low.
